Coronavirus linked to liver damage cases


The team looked into 1,040 coronavirus cases that occurred between January 23 and May 1, and found 22.5 percent had liver damage. And 71 percent of those 79 had liver damage. Male and the elderly were more susceptible, and Grace Wong Lai-hung, a professor of gastroenterology and hepatology, said the risk of liver damage rose with age. Wong also said the liver damage was reversible and no liver failure was recorded. The CUHK led a group of 12 experts from the mainland, Japan, Singapore and Australia in issuing a regional position on management of Covid-19 patients with liver problems.
